App Not Opening or Crashing
If the Crypto.com app fails to open or crashes unexpectedly, try these steps:
- Check device compatibility: Ensure your smartphone meets the minimum system requirements. Older operating systems may not support the latest app versions.
- Restart your device: A simple reboot can clear temporary software conflicts that may be preventing the app from launching.
- Update the application: Outdated apps often contain bugs that have been fixed in newer releases. Visit your device’s official app store to download the latest version.
- Reinstall the app: If problems persist, uninstall and then reinstall the application. This ensures you have a fresh copy without any corrupted local data.
Resolving Login Difficulties
Being unable to access your account is a common concern. Here’s how to address it:
- Verify your credentials: Double-check that you are entering the correct email address and password. The app will typically notify you if the information is incorrect.
- Avoid repeated attempts: Multiple failed login attempts can trigger a security lock on your account. If you are certain your details are correct but cannot log in, it may be an authorization issue.
- Seek support: If basic checks don’t work, the problem may be on the server side. Contact customer support for help regaining access to your account.
Checking for Scheduled Maintenance
Platforms require regular maintenance for updates and security enhancements. During these periods, app functionality can be limited.
- Monitor official channels: The company usually announces planned maintenance via email, in-app notifications, and its official social media profiles.
- Check the status page: Crypto.com maintains a dedicated webpage that shows the current status of all its systems and services.
- Be patient: If maintenance is underway, you will need to wait for it to finish. Constantly refreshing the app will not speed up the process.
Clearing App Cache and Data
Accumulated cache and data can sometimes cause performance issues. Clearing them can often restore functionality.
For Android users:
- Navigate to Settings > Apps.
- Select the Crypto.com app.
- Tap ‘Storage & cache’.
- Select ‘Clear cache’ and, if needed, ‘Clear storage’.
For iOS users:
- Go to Settings > General > iPhone Storage.
- Find the Crypto.com app in the list.
- Tap ‘Offload App’ and then confirm to reinstall it later.
Note: Clearing storage or offloading the app will log you out, so have your login information ready.
Ensuring a Stable Internet Connection
A poor network connection is a frequent cause of app malfunctions.
- Toggle between networks: Switch from Wi-Fi to your mobile data connection, or vice versa, to see if the problem is network-specific.
- Improve signal strength: Move closer to your Wi-Fi router or to a location with better cellular reception.
- Restart your networking equipment: Power cycling your modem and router can resolve many connectivity issues.
- Test other applications: Check if other online services or apps are working to determine if the problem is with your general internet connection.
When to Contact Support
If you have tried all the self-help steps and the issue remains, it’s time to contact the support team. Provide them with detailed information, including:
- The exact nature of the problem
- Any error messages displayed
- Your device model and operating system version
- The version of the Crypto.com app you are using

Will clearing the app cache delete my personal data or funds?
No. Clearing the cache or even the app data does not affect your account balance, transaction history, or personal information stored on Crypto.com’s servers. It only removes temporary local files on your device, and you will need to log in again.
